Ollama python documentation Ollama Python library. Purpose and Scope. Contribute to ollama/ollama-python development by creating an account on GitHub. 2. Install it using pip: pip install ollama. g. Ollama should be installed and running; Pull a model to use with the library: ollama pull <model> e. In Ollama Python library, you can use the stream parameter to switch on the streaming function of the generated response. This gives you the ollama Python package (make sure you’re using Python 3. The Ollama Python library provides the easiest way to integrate Python 3. Both libraries include all the features of the Ollama REST API, are familiar in design, and compatible with new and previous versions of Ollama. Explore the library of pre-built models, the CLI commands, the REST API, and the community integrations. Streaming Responses with Ollama Python. This means that the response is already transmitted while it is being Mar 3, 2025 · Installing the Python Library: With the Ollama engine ready and a model available, the next step is to install the Python SDK for Ollama. It wraps the . Jan 29, 2024 · The user then asks about the meaning of life, and the Python Ollama library returns the answer from Mistral model. See Ollama. Install pip install Learn how to install, run, and customize Ollama, a framework for building and running language models on the local machine. ollama pull llama3. com for more information on the models available. Prerequisites. 8+ projects with Ollama. May 30, 2025 · Ollama Python Library. 8 The library enables Python developers to interact with Ollama's large language models using a simple, type-safe API. This library allows Python code to communicate with the Ollama backend via its REST API. Jan 23, 2024 · The initial versions of the Ollama Python and JavaScript libraries are now available, making it easy to integrate your Python or JavaScript, or Typescript app with Ollama in a few lines of code. The Ollama Python Library (ollama-python) is the official Python client for Ollama, designed to provide easy integration between Python 3. 8+ applications and Ollama's language model capabilities. tldfk uddsj fegwjkcs sblfog tinneoo lqfn jbzdfe gjpynq zjqpy miftih